Joining the podcast this week is speaker, coach, and retreat leader Hilary Phelps. She shares the grit of becoming sober 16 years ago and how that opened many new doors and experiences. She reveals what inspired her to openly talk about her journey and her holistic path to recovery. Hilary also opens up about her childhood, life as a college athlete and how perfectionism played a key role. In the episode, Hilary and Gwen bond over their personal experience with sobriety, marathon training and the ways motherhood has softened them. They touch on many topics like breathwork, “mommy wine culture, human design and different approaches to sobriety. Through her healing she has become an advocate for people moving through sobriety. She talks about the importance of having community, resources and finding purpose. Hilary is full of wisdom and I look forward to you hearing her story.
